Sewage Water Extraction Cost In San Marcos, TX

The cost of sewage water extraction can v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in San Marcos, TX. These estimates are based on real-world costs and are subject to change based on the specifics of your situation. Our team will provide a detailed estimate and plan to restore your property to its original condition.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Sewage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ions
Drying and Dehumidification $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, type of materials affected
Cleaning and Disinfection $100 – $500 Size of affected area, type of materials affected
Restoration and Reconstruction $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of materials affected, local conditions
Odor Removal $100 – $500 Size of affected area, type of materials affected
Disinfection and Sanitizing $50 – $200 Size of affected area, type of materials affected

Common Questions About Sewage Water Extraction

What causes sewage water backup?

Sewage water backup can be caused by a variety of factors, including clogged pipes, tree roots, and heavy rainfall. Our team will work to identify and address the root cause of the issue to prevent future backups and damage.

How do I prevent sewage water backup?

There are several steps you can take to prevent sewage water backup, including regular maintenance of your pipes, avoiding flushing items that can clog pipes, and installing a backwater valve. Our team can help you identify potential issues and provide recommendations for prevention.
